Abstract

The application discloses an air conditioner and a communication control method and device of the air conditioner, wherein the method comprises the following steps: acquiring power supply voltage, wherein the power supply voltage is communication power supply voltage or alternating current input voltage; and if the power supply voltage is equal to or less than a preset power supply voltage threshold value and the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than a preset proportion threshold value, reducing the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time. According to the communication control method of the air conditioner, the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it can be effectively ensured.

Description

Air conditioner and communication control method and device of air conditioner
Technical Field
The present disclosure relates to the field of air conditioners, and in particular, to an air conditioner and a communication control method and device for the air conditioner.
Background
At present, the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it of the air conditioner generally adopts a current loop to perform real-time communication, for example, the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it adopts communication interval and frequency communication fixed in a master-slave mode. However, in the communication mode, when the power grid is in a low-voltage state, the air conditioner is prone to have a phenomenon that the supply voltage of a current loop is insufficient, so that communication faults between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it are caused and need to be solved.

In this embodiment, as shown in fig. 2, a communication circuit of an indoor unit and an outdoor unit according to a communication control method of an air conditioner according to an embodiment of the present invention mainly includes: an outdoor communication circuit 10 and an indoor communication circuit 20. Specifically, the outdoor communication circuit 10 may be composed of components such as a plurality of resistors (e.g., resistors R20-R27), a plurality of capacitors (e.g., capacitors C21-C24), a plurality of diodes (e.g., diodes D20 and D3), a plurality of photo-couplers (e.g., photo-couplers IC20 and IC21), a common-mode inductor L2, and a transistor Q101; the indoor communication circuit 20 may include a plurality of resistors (e.g., resistors R1-R11), a plurality of capacitors (e.g., capacitors C21-C24), an electrolytic capacitor E1, a plurality of diodes (e.g., diodes D1-D3), a plurality of photo-couplers (e.g., photo-couplers IC2 and IC1), a voltage regulator DZ1, a common mode inductor L1, and a transistor Q1. The diode D1, the resistors R1 and R2, the voltage regulator tube DZ1, the electrolytic capacitor E1 and the capacitor C1 form a power supply circuit for current loop communication, and the diode D1, the resistor R1 and the resistor R2 form a charging circuit for charging the electrolytic capacitor E1; photocouplers IC20 and IC21, resistor R20, diodes D20 and D2, resistor R4, photocoupler IC1 and IC2 form a whole current loop communication loop.
Generally, communication between indoor units and outdoor units of air conditioners is real-time communication by using a current loop, for example, communication between the indoor units and the outdoor units adopts communication interval and frequency communication fixed in a master-slave mode. However, in this communication method, when the power grid is in a low voltage state, the air conditioner is prone to have insufficient supply voltage of the current loop, which results in communication failure between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it.
Therefore, an embodiment of the present application provides a communication control method for an air conditioner, which reduces the proportion of high level occupied by current communication data to be sent in unit time by reducing the proportion of high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time when the power supply voltage is equal to or less than a preset power supply voltage threshold and the proportion of high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than a preset proportion threshold, so that the power supply voltage is not pulled down, thereby making up for the deficiency of current loop power supply voltage reduction caused by power grid voltage reduction, effectively solving the problem of communication failure between an indoor unit and an outdoor unit when a power grid is in a low voltage state, and enabling the air conditioner to normally operate at a very low operating voltage.
As shown in fig. 1, the communication control method of the air conditioner includes the steps of:
s1, obtaining a power supply voltage, wherein the power supply voltage can be a communication power supply voltage or an ac input voltage.
It should be understood that the communication power supply voltage or the ac input voltage may be obtained by the voltage obtaining means while the air conditioner is operating. The voltage obtaining device may be, but is not limited to, a voltmeter, and is not limited in particular.
And S2, if the power supply voltage is equal to or less than the preset power supply voltage threshold value, and the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in the unit time is greater than the preset proportion threshold value, reducing the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in the unit time. The preset power supply voltage threshold and the preset proportion threshold can be optimal values or optimal ranges selected after a large amount of experimental data.
It should be understood that, when the power grid is in a low voltage state, the air conditioner is prone to have a phenomenon that the supply voltage of the current loop is insufficient, which results in a communication failure between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it. Therefore, in order to solve the problem of communication failure between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it caused by insufficient supply voltage of the current loop, the embodiment of the present application provides a communication control method for an air conditioner.
Specifically, the indoor and outdoor unit communication data may be 1 and 0, and when the power voltage is low, if the indoor and outdoor unit communication data is 1, the indoor and outdoor unit current loop power voltage may be pulled low, and if the indoor and outdoor unit communication data is 0, the indoor and outdoor unit current loop power voltage may be increased due to power charging. Therefore, after the power supply voltage is obtained, the power supply voltage can be compared with a preset power supply voltage threshold value to judge whether the power supply voltage is equal to or less than the preset power supply voltage threshold value; when the power supply voltage is equal to or less than a preset power supply voltage threshold, judging whether the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than a preset proportion threshold, and if the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than the preset proportion threshold, reducing the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time. Therefore, the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it is effectively ensured by reducing the number of the communication data to 1 so that the power supply voltage is not pulled down.

It should be understood that there are various ways to reduce the proportion of high level occupied by the communication data to be currently transmitted in a unit time, and the following description is given by way of example with reference to the specific embodiments as follows:
fig. 3 is a flowchart illustrating a communication control method of an air conditioner according to a specific exemplary embodiment. As shown in fig. 3, the method includes:
s301, obtaining a power supply voltage, wherein the power supply voltage can be a communication power supply voltage or an alternating current input voltage.
It should be understood that the communication power supply voltage or the ac input voltage may be obtained by a voltmeter when the air conditioner is operated.
And S302, if the power supply voltage is equal to or less than a preset power supply voltage threshold value and the proportion of the high level of the current commun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than a preset proportion threshold value, performing negation processing on the current communication data to be sent, or performing exclusive-or processing on the current communication data to be sent and 1 or performing exclusive-or processing on the current communication data to be sent and 0.
And S303, taking the communication data obtained after the inversion processing, the exclusive-OR processing or the exclusive-OR processing as the current communication data to be sent.
It can be understood that if the obtained power supply voltage is equal to or less than the preset power supply voltage threshold, and the proportion of the high level of the communication data to be sent in the unit time is greater than the preset proportion threshold, the current communication data to be sent may be subjected to inversion processing, exclusive-or processing, or exclusive-or processing.
In one example, the current communication data to be sent is subjected to negation processing, for example, "communication data 1" is negated to be "communication data 0", and "communication data 0" is negated to be "communication data 1", and the communication data obtained after the negation processing is taken as the current communication data to be sent. Therefore, the quantity of the communication data which are 1 is reduced in a negation mode, so that the power supply voltage is not lowered, and the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it is effectively ensured.
For example, assume that the current power supply voltage is equal to or less than a preset power supply voltage threshold, and the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than a preset proportion threshold. As shown in fig. 4, it is assumed that the communication data D1 to be currently transmitted may be: "1011011011101110110011011110111110101", after negation, the communication data D2 obtained after negation processing may be "0100100100010001001100100001000001010", and since after negation, the proportion of the high level occupied by the communication data to be sent in unit time is smaller than or equal to the preset proportion threshold, the number of the communication data is reduced to 1, so that the power supply voltage is not lowered, and the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it is effectively ensured.
In another example, the communication data to be currently sent is subjected to xor processing with 1, for example, the communication data 1 is "communication data 0" after the xor processing with 1, the communication data 0 "is" communication data 1 "after the xor processing with 1, and the communication data obtained after the xor processing is taken as the communication data to be currently sent. Therefore, the number of the communication data is reduced to 1 by means of exclusive-or processing, so that the power supply voltage is not lowered, and the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it is effectively ensured.
In another example, the communication data to be currently sent is subjected to the same or processing with 0, for example, "communication data 0" is obtained after the "communication data 1" and 0 are subjected to the same or processing, and "communication data 1" is obtained after the "communication data 0" and 0 are subjected to the same or processing, and the communication data obtained after the same or processing is taken as the communication data to be currently sent. Therefore, the number of the communication data is reduced to 1 by a same or processing mode, so that the power supply voltage is not pulled down, and the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it is effectively ensured.

Fig. 5 is a flowchart illustrating a communication control method of an air conditioner according to another specific exemplary embodiment. As shown in fig. 5, the method includes:
s501, power supply voltage is obtained, and the power supply voltage is communication power supply voltage or alternating current input voltage.
It should be understood that the communication power supply voltage or the ac input voltage may be obtained by a voltmeter when the air conditioner is operated.
And S502, if the power supply voltage is equal to or less than a preset power supply voltage threshold value and the proportion of the high level of the current commun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than a preset proportion threshold value, performing disassembly processing on the current communication data to be sent.
And S503, performing time-sharing processing on the plurality of communication data obtained after the disassembly processing, wherein time intervals exist among the plurality of communication data after the time-sharing processing.
And S504, taking a plurality of communication data obtained after time-sharing processing as the current communication data to be sent.
It can be understood that, if the obtained power supply voltage is equal to or less than the preset power supply voltage threshold, and the proportion of the high level occupied by the commun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than the preset proportion threshold, the communication data to be sent at present may be disassembled, for example, the length of the communication data is split into 2, 3, or even more, and the communication data after the disassembly is subjected to time division processing, for example, a piece of split communication data is sent at preset time intervals, and after the time division processing, the processed communication data are taken as the current data to be sent. Therefore, the communication data to be sent at present are disassembled and processed in a time-sharing mode after the disassembly, so that the length of continuous communication data can be greatly reduced, the power consumption of a current loop power supply is reduced, and the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it is effectively guaranteed.
For example, assume that the current power supply voltage is equal to or less than a preset power supply voltage threshold, and the proportion of the high level occupied by the current communication data to be sent in unit time is greater than a preset proportion threshold. As shown in fig. 6, it is assumed that the communication data D1 to be currently transmitted may be: "1011011011101110110011011110111110101", performing parsing on the communication data to be sent currently, and obtaining communication data D2 after parsing: "10110110111011101", "100110111101" and "11110101", can process the three communication data obtained after disassembly in a time-sharing manner, for example, first send "10110110111011101", and send "100110111101" after a preset time interval, and send "11110101" after a preset time interval, so that the communication data obtained after time-sharing processing is used as the current communication data to be sent, the length of continuous communication data can be reduced, the power consumption of the current loop power supply can be reduced, and the communication between the indoor unit and the outdoor unit can be effectively ensured.
